Why Choose Us? Advanced Manufacturing Capabilities

1. State-of-the-Art CNC Equipment

Our facility houses advanced machinery like the AMADA Mi8 CNC Lathe-Milling Hybrid Machine and 5-Axis Tool Grinding Machine M Series, enabling micron-level precision for complex geometries in materials ranging from aerospace-grade aluminum to corrosion-resistant stainless steel.

2. Refined Production Processes

  • Multi-Axis Machining: Achieve tight tolerances (±0.001 mm) for critical components like linear guides and servo housings.
  • Mirror-Finish EDM: Utilizing the AHL45 Mirror Spark Machine, we ensure smooth surface finishes that reduce wear.
  • Automated Quality Checks: In-process inspections via CMM validate dimensional accuracy at every stage.

3. Rigorous Quality Control

  • Material Traceability: Full documentation from raw material sourcing to final delivery.
  • Performance Testing: Simulate real-world conditions, including vibration (up to 150 Hz) and shock resistance (147 m/s²).
  • Third-Party Audits: Collaborate with global certification bodies to ensure compliance with ISO 13849-1 and IEC 61800-5-2.
